About The Position

RADAR is looking for a high energy individual who can work cross-functionally to bring new radio designs to life. In this role, you will implement FPGA firmware and embedded software on new digital and RF architectures for RADAR’s next generation RFID sensor. You will help guide the development of the RFID radio prototyping platform hardware, quickly adapt existing FPGA and software designs to integrate with new devices, and optimize the performance of the RFID radio. Collaboration with engineers in the hardware, FPGA, systems, and software teams will be integral to the role. You will also interact with device vendors to assess their offerings and work with their field application engineers to bring up their devices in our labs. This is a hybrid position with the expectation of going into the office 2-3 times a week. However, there will be periods where you will need to be in the lab daily working with the hardware.

Requirements

  • You have 5+ years of experience working in software defined radio hardware or software development
  • You have a BS in Electrical Engineering or other relevant fields
  • You are a proactive problem solver, seeking out solutions even when the problem is outside your area of expertise
  • You have strong verbal and written communication skills
  • You have experience in RTL designs with VHDL and/or Verilog
  • You have experience with FPGA development/simulation tools such as Vivado, Quartus, and ModelSim
  • You have experience in C/C++ development for embedded systems
  • You are familiar with Linux device trees and can integrate a new device driver
  • You understand RF system architecture and key concepts such as gain, noise figure, and linearity
  • You are proficient using lab test equipment such as a spectrum analyzer, signal generator, oscilloscope, and network analyzer

Nice To Haves

  • You have worked on a commercial product that was successfully launched to production
  • You have designed a digital or mixed-signal board
  • You have experience with FPGA multi-gigabit transceiver interfaces, preferably JESD204
  • You are familiar with Yocto and have built an embedded Linux distribution with it
  • You have worked on products using FPGA SoCs from AMD or Altera
  • You have an understanding of signal processing (wireless systems preferred)
  • You have experience with Python scripting for data analysis

Responsibilities

  • Own all aspects of the RFID radio prototyping platform
  • Review radio hardware designs and schematics
  • Modify existing FPGA designs and integrate 3rd party BSPs to adapt to new RF interfaces
  • Integrate new Linux device drivers for controlling RF transceivers and other peripherals
  • Evaluate new algorithms for RF cancellation
  • Test the integrated system in the lab and optimize performance of the RFID radio
